Content Description
The collection consists of one photograph and one prescription sheet for Dr. Jesse D. Whiteside. Jesse was born in Troy, IL on November 9, 1878 and his family came to Dakota Territory in 1881, settling near Vermillion. He graduated from USD in 1900 and subsequently entered the medical department at Northwestern University in Chicago. Dr. Whiteside began his medical practice in Aberdeen in 1909. During World War I he was a member of the Medical Corps at Camp Dodge, IA. The photograph is of Dr. Whiteside in his uniform during World War I. The prescription sheet gives his name J. D. Whiteside, M.D. and address at 420 Citizen Bldg, Aberdeen, SD.
